What sets this sapphire apart is the way its internal crystalline structure and masterful emerald cut work together to create a sparkle that is unmatched by many other gems. Corundum, the mineral species to which sapphires belong, has a high refractive index which means light bends strongly as it enters and exits the stone. Paired with the parallel stepped planes of the emerald cut, light is guided along long, broad facets where it is reflected and refracted to produce broad flashes of color and luminous depth. The result is less of a scattered brilliance and more of a sophisticated play of light and color, a hall of mirrors effect that lets the vivid pink sit like a sunrise within the stone. The excellent polish ensures those planar facets are crisply defined, so each return of light is clean and bright, enhancing both the intensity of the hue and the gemological clarity.
Clarity is a practical concern when you are choosing a piece meant to be worn and admired, and this sapphire has been graded as very slightly included when evaluated at eye level. In plain terms this means the inclusions are so modest that the gem reads as transparent and pure to everyday viewing, preserving an open window to the vivid color that is the heart of the stone. The fact that the sapphire is unenhanced, coming naturally from Ceylon, makes its color story more authentic and appealing to collectors who prize untreated gems. Ceylon, or Sri Lanka, is renowned for producing pink sapphires with lively, saturated tones, and this example exemplifies that tradition. Because it is untreated, the color has not been altered by high temperature or other enhancement, and the durable nature of corundum assures that the vivid tone will remain stable through the years with ordinary care.
